Networks typically require a centralized, trusted entity to authenticate devices before they can be added to the network. We plan to release the LongFi SDK later this year. The SDK will contain documentation and tools including a C library for LongFi and a complete low power OS designed around the Murata module under open source licensing so developers can rapidly build devices to run on the network. Unlike other proprietary protocols, consistent with our open approach we plan to release a LongFi SDK so developers can build applications to run on the network.
